sábado, 26 de maio de 2012

Arrebanhando novos usuários...

Noventa e muitos porcento de dominação de mercado e usuários, temos que felicitar cada um que desconecta da matrix e encontra o mundo real. Só que ao contrário do filme, quando um destes usuários encontra o Linux surgem dúvidas, incertezas e uma enorme resistência.

Fui pivô e agente de uma destas mudanças. E fico muito feliz toda a vez que entro em contato e presencio o despertar de um usuário para um novo e ilimitado mundo de possibilidades.

Há poucos dias meu sobrinho me procurou trazendo seu Notebook novinho, descontente com o sistema original de fábrica, sistema este cuja propaganda é intensa mas apresenta resultados pífios, principalmente por que ele está cursando engenharia, de que processamento é algo essencial.

Ainda ponderei dizendo que o sistema era original e que tinha licença (a qual foi paga né), enfim, decidimos então gerar os discos de recuperação original do sistema qual não foi nossa surpresa quando a necessidade de tal recuperação utilizaria 4 DVDs (caraca o linux ocupa um mísero CD) e o note nem tinha um pacote office que prestasse.

Tentamos criar os tais discos mas o programa não funcionou direito e queimou 2 DVDs à toa. Pois é... Você compra a máquina, tenta fazer a recuperação e não consegue... 

Problemas a parte e irritação a toda, meu sobrinho resolveu esquecer o original e instalar o Xubuntu... Hi hi, criei um monstro...  O sujeito já sabe até fazer máquina virtual e já descobriu algumas das poderosas ferramentas no linux... Só dei um pequeno pontapé e disse a ele para tentar se acostumar primeiro e que depois de uma semana ele já estaria começando a dominar o sistema... Levou menos que isso.

Se você conhece alguém que tenha a coragem de desconectar da matrix...  Incentive-o, mostre que não vai doer (muito) e depois tudo vai ser alegria.

Escancare suas janelas e caia no mundo, afinal, porque ficar preso a uma janelinha se você tem um mundo inteiro para conhecer?

Liberdade acima de tudo.


terça-feira, 15 de maio de 2012

Redimensionando Imagens no Linux - Xubuntu

Quantas vezes você tirou lindas fotos e teve dificuldades para transferi-las devido ao seu tamanho (acima de 8mb em alguns casos). 

Lógico que hoje em dia com a banda larga cada vez mais rápida este problema vai ficando cada vez menor, mas, por que não reduzir suas imagens e fazer um upload mais veloz, e guardar as fotos originais em outra mídia qualquer? Mas convenhamos, você não precisa de uma ultra alta definição para compartilhar seus momentos felizes com os amigos né?

Para fazer isto, ou seja, redimensionar rapidamente uma ou várias imagens utilizando o Xubuntu, é bem simples, mas precisa um pouquinho de shell script. Nada muito complicado. O único requisito é ter instalado o imagemagick (sudo apt-get install imagemagick). Siga os passos abaixo e divirta-se. Esta dica também vai estar disponível nos links aqui ao lado ou clique aqui.

1. Copie o script abaixo e cole em seu leafpad (ou qualquer outro editor de sua preferência)

#!/bin/sh

mkdir -p ./Resized/$1

for file
do
if [ ! -e $file ]
then
continue
fi
toname="./Resized/"$1"/"$( echo $file | cut -f1 -d.)"_"$1".jpg"
convert -geometry $1x$1 -quality 100 "${file}" "${toname}"
done
 
2. Salve o script em sua pasta /home com o nome ".resize" (sem as aspas). Note que você estará salvando o arquivo como oculto.

3. Clique com o botão direito do mouse no arquivo que você salvou através do Thunar (estamos usando o Xubuntu) use a opção "Propriedades -Permissões" e acione a opção de "Programa", que permite a sua execução.

4. Finalmente, no Thunar, clique em "Editar - Configurar ações personalizadas" e adicione uma com o nome "resize 640" e aponte para o comando " /home/mike/.resize 640 %N " onde "mike" é o seu nome de usuário e vá até as "Configurações de aparência - Padrão de Arquivo" e adicione "*.jpg;*.JPG;*.jpeg;*.JPEG;*.png;*.PNG ", desmarque a opção "Arquivo de texto" e marque a opção de "Arquivos de imagem".

Agora é só selecionar as imagens e elas serão redimensionadas para 640 pixels de largura.


Fonte: http://ubuntuforums.org/showthread.php?t=1881491

______________________________________
Seja livre... Use Linux


sábado, 5 de maio de 2012

SQL... O que é isso e pra que serve?

Em nossas vidas, por muitas vezes lidamos com informações que são armazenadas das mais diversas formas. Em tudo e para tudo, por exemplo, suas informações pessoais são cadastradas em sistemas gerenciais de bancos de dados para futuras consultas e até alterações, quando necessário. 

Quando nos cadastramos em redes sociais, sites de e-mails, ou seja lá qual for o objetivo, informações sobre nós são guardadas e processadas, automática e manualmente, não importa, tudo está lá guardado das mais diversas maneiras em tabelas de bancos de dados. E não podemos negar que estes mantenedores de dados não sejam estremamente úteis. Afinal, eles não vivem somente de nossos dados pessoais, afinal, em um banco de dados devidamente configurado pode manter informações de qualquer natureza, seja de uma simples coleção de CDs que você tenha em casa até registros de informações médicas de toda uma população.

Entretanto, se você não sabe, a melhor maneira de acessar estes dados é diretamente na fonte. Ou seja, um terminal ligado ao banco de dados desejado. 

Por exemplo, você entra em um site dedicado a Xadrez (sim o jogo mesmo!) e consulta as jogadas mais famosas de um grande mestre. E o site faz a consulta ao tal banco e traz as informações que você pediu, mas tão somente aquelas que estão programadas para informar. E se os dados mais importantes do tal mestre estão lá e você não pode ver? E se alguma jogada especial está lá e você não tem como solicitar ao banco.

Não estamos aqui falando de crackear quaisquer bancos de dados, a idéia aqui é poder inserir e retirar dados de seus próprios bancos de dados de uma maneira simples e rápida, cujos dados estejam relacionados ou não.

A partir deste post, vou começar a inserir neste site algumas dicas e comandos da linguagem mais utilizada para nós humanos enviarmos e recebermos informações destes programas maravilhosos. Para isto, numa próxima ocasião, vamos iniciar nossos posts com algumas dicas básicas de como bolar umas tabelas, criá-las e administrá-las  e faremos isto criando um pequeno banco de dados de coleção de discos de vinil (por que não ? hi hi). 

Então... Até as próximas instruções em SQL.

Por enquanto, vamos apenas explicar como instalar o MySQL em seu linux, afinal, temos que começar e vamos começar pelo princípio, ok?


A explicação da instalação encontra-se disponível aqui ao lado na seção de dicas disponíveis, lá em baixo, uma das primeiras que postei neste blog, ou clicando aqui: como instalar o MySQL no Ubuntu

Até a próxima, e começaremos criando nosso banco de dados de discos de Vinil.

___________________________________
Você pagaria por combustível para o seu automóvel se alguém, legalmente, lhe garantisse o fornecimento gratuito vitalício deste mesmo combustível?

Não... Acho que não...

Então, por quê você pagaria para ter um sistema operacional caro em seu computador se você pode usar o Linux?

Funciona da mesma forma nos dois casos não?


Seja livre, use linux